Audio FX Pro 5+1 Gaming Headset Review

Posted by Philipp Esselbach on: 02/04/2008 03:05 PM [ Print | 0 comment(s) ]

Bit-Tech published a review of eDimensional's Audio FX Pro 5+1 Gaming Headset




The Audio FX Pro 5+1 isn’t the best headset we’ve ever used and, because Ben Heck himself has pinned his name on it, that comes as a bit of a disappointment. On the other hand though, it isn’t the worst headset we’ve ever used either – it’s somewhere in between.

The Audio FX Pro 5+1 ‘Heckset’ – a joke I’m making again in case you’re one of those annoying people who skips straight to the conclusion and missed my previous witticisms – seems to tick and skip all the boxes arbitrarily.

It has good sound performance, but you often need to push the volume too high to make the best of it. It has funky extra features, but they don’t really add anything new. It’s got a cool oversized design but…well, actually the overall aesthetic is one thing we can’t begrudge. The headset may look a little contrived to some, but personally we kind of like the whole faux leather, old-school look.

Price-wise it treads the line too. You can pick up headsets much cheaper but, considering the versatility and bragging rights, the price point is also justified. In the end the Audio FX Pro 5+1 isn’t going to blow you away – but it shouldn’t disappoint you either, so it’s a safe enough option for anyone in the market.
